What are the main types of preschool options available in Placedo, TX?

In Placedo, options typically include licensed in-home daycares with preschool curricula, faith-based programs often affiliated with local churches, and potentially state-funded Pre-K programs through the Bloomington Independent School District for eligible 4-year-olds. Due to its small size, dedicated preschool centers may be limited, so many families also consider providers in nearby Victoria or Bloomington.

How much does preschool typically cost in Placedo?

Costs in Placedo are generally lower than in larger Texas cities. In-home preschool programs may range from $120 to $180 per week. Faith-based programs can be more affordable, sometimes costing $100-$150 weekly. It's crucial to ask what the fee includes, such as meals and supplies, as this varies. Texas Workforce Commission subsidies may be available for qualifying families.

What should I look for to ensure a preschool in Placedo is safe and licensed?

Always verify the provider is licensed or registered with Texas Health and Human Services (HHS). You can check their inspection history online for any violations. For any program, ask about staff-to-child ratios, background checks for employees, and their emergency procedures for weather events common to the Texas Gulf Coast region.

Are there any free or low-cost preschool programs in Placedo for my child?

The primary free option is the public school district's Pre-K program. Eligibility for Bloomington ISD's Pre-K is based on state criteria, including income, language, or military family status. For other low-cost options, inquire at local churches like First Baptist Church of Placedo, as they may offer subsidized or donation-based preschool programs to the community.
